Helios Klinikum Berlin-Buch

Helios Klinikum Berlin-Buch is a maximum-care hospital in the north of Berlin. With over 25 specialist departments, ten centres of excellence and six institutes, patients receive interdisciplinary treatment here. A comprehensive range of diagnostic and therapeutic services coupled with cutting edge medical technology ensures the best-possible care. Boasting more than 1,000 beds, the hospital provides top-class medicine and the highest standards of nursing care. In addition to its medical expertise, Helios Klinikum Berlin-Buch offers an individual, patient-oriented service where the patient’s wellbeing is the central focus.

Advanced Medicine

At the Neurosurgery Clinic, all diseases, deformities and injuries of the skull, spine and peripheral nerves are diagnosed and surgically treated. Many of the very latest technologies are used in the clinic’s modern operating theatres.

The Centre for Orthopaedics and Trauma Surgery has decades of experience in using innovative methods to treat all diseases of the locomotor and nervous systems in adults and children. Highly specialized departments with an outstanding reputation – that extends even beyond the local region – focus on orthopaedics, trauma and hand surgery, orthopaedic tumours, paediatric orthopaedics and neuro-orthopaedics, as well as on plastic and aesthetic surgery.

To ensure the best possible treatment of patients with tumours, the hospital offers close interdisciplinary cooperation between the various specialist departments when it comes to diagnosis and treatment. The central focus is on the medicinal treatment of malignant tumours. Systemic therapy forms a key element of the interdisciplinary treatment concepts.
